Abstract

The process of Islamizing the kingdom and the people in the Banjarmasin region was very friendly with the Islamization of Sultan Suryanullah who was known as Raja Samudera and the construction of a sultanate in Banjarmasin. The period of the arrival of Islam in South Kalimantan was related to the connection of the Kalimantan trade route in the trade network of the archipelago which was also an interest of the Banjar Sultanate. This paper is a literature review that discusses the process of Islamization and the development of Islam in Banjarmasin. Regarding the purpose of this religion means examining the process of Islamization and the progress of Islam in the Banjarmasin region. The research method in this paper uses descriptive type research. Islamization in the South Kalimantan region entered through channels, namely Islamization through the da'wah channel, Islamization through political channels, and Islamization through the marriage channel. The peak of Islamic development occurred during the reign of Sultan Tahmidullah II, with the arrival of a Kiai named Muhammad Arsyad al Banjari.
